description Product Description
4-Fluorophenylboronic acid is widely used in organic synthesis, particularly in Suzuki-Miyaura cross-coupling reactions. This reaction is essential for forming carbon-carbon bonds, making it valuable in the production of p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and advanced materials. The compound acts as a key intermediate in the synthesis of complex organic molecules, including bioactive compounds and polymers. Its fluorophenyl group enhances the stability and reactivity of the boronic acid, making it a preferred choice in various catalytic processes. Additionally, it is utilized in the development of sensors and diagnostic reagents due to its ability to interact selectively with specific biological targets.
format_list_bulleted Product Specification
| Test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Purity (HPLC) | 97.5-100% |
| Appearance | White to light yellow powder |
| Infrared Spectrum | Conforms to Structure |
